Zum Inhalt springen

Commodore SFD100x

aus Wikipedia, der freien Enzyklopädie
Dies ist eine alte Version dieser Seite, zuletzt bearbeitet am 4. Juli 2004 um 02:48 Uhr durch Dickel (Diskussion | Beiträge). Sie kann sich erheblich von der aktuellen Version unterscheiden.

Die SFD 100x-Linie (Super Floppy Drive ist eine Modellreihe von Diskettenlaufwerken, die von Commodore für die CBM 8xxx-Serie hergestellt wurde. Die Modelle sind zur CBM8250 kompatibel. Als Gehäuse wurde das der VC1541 übernommen. Die Floppy enthält zwei CPUs vom Typ 6502, eine davon ist für Dateiverwaltung und Buskontrolle zuständig, die andere verwaltet den Disketten-Controller. Das Laufwerk enthielt DOS 2.5 bzw. 2.7.

Modelle


Datenübertragung

Die SFD 1002 hatte einen bitseriellen IEC 625 Bus zum Anschluss an z.B. den C64, hingegen besass die SFD1001 einen parallelen IEEE 488 Anschluss.


Eine Diskette wurde eingeteilt in Tracks (Spuren) und jede Spur wiederum in Sektoren. Jeder Sektor bildete einen Datenblock zu 256 Byte, der mittels Track-Nummer (beginnend bei 1, die Null hatte eine besondere Bedeutung) und der Sektor-Nummer adressiert wurde. Ein belegter Block sah folgendermaßen aus: [TR-Next, SCT-Next, Data 1,...,Data 254]. TR-Next gab die Track-Nummer des nachfolgenden Datenblocks der Datei an, SCT-Next entsprechend die Sektornummer. Handelte es sich um den letzten Datenblock einer Datei, war TR-Next Null und SCT-Next enthielt die Anzahl der noch gültigen Datenbytes. Die restlichen 254 Bytes enthielten die eigentlichen Daten.